The Connolly Youth Movement (Irish: Ógra Uí Chonghaile, often abbreviated as CYM) is an all-Ireland Marxist–Leninist youth organisation[1] named after revolutionary socialist, James Connolly. Until 2021 it was affiliated with the Communist Party of Ireland.[2] It is a member of the World Federation of Democratic Youth.[3]
